Ticket #2907 — Signature check fails on report builder export

Support: customers exporting from the Tallyvane report builder see a signature verification error after the sorting-stability patch. The patch changed row ordering in grouped exports, which altered the serialized payload, so exports signed before the patch now fail verification against cached manifests. Advise customers to regenerate reports; old exports cannot be re-verified. Fresh exports are signed with the key below.

signing key of fadug-haweg = bky19_x2JJNa4RuE34mQa9TgK

INTERNAL MEMO — Trelick Systems

To: Board
From: COO Darvan Illes
Re: Retail pilot

The eight-week pilot with Fenwhistle Stores is live in six locations. Shelf integration of the Quistro scanner units completed on schedule. Early sell-through exceeds model by 12%. Staff training costs ran slightly over; absorbed within pilot budget. Fenwhistle has signaled interest in a chain-wide rollout decision by quarter close. Full metrics pack follows next week. The confidential planning note below outlines our intended negotiating position.

internal memo for tagef-hadup: Gross margin on Ulaath came in at 15 percent against a plan of 5 percent. Only 7 of the 120 pilot accounts renewed Ulaath, so a churn review is set for October 15.

Handover for tonight — the basement archive room at Corven House is back in use after the flood repairs. Retrieval requests go in the red tray; file them before 3 a.m. if possible. The dehumidifier stays on. The keypad by the stairwell door has been reset, so use this code.

turnstile pass: bdg-YEOZLM-79341408

// AgriLink Gateway — polling interval constant
//
// This value controls how often the Harvestwire gateway pulls
// telemetry frames from tractors in the field. Do not lower it
// below 15 seconds: the radio modems on older Plowmark units
// drop frames under tighter polling, and the backhaul link
// throttles us anyway. If you change this, rerun the soak test
// on the staging fleet and note the result. The gateway build
// that validated the current value is recorded below.

build token for tafop-hagug: htk4_14c6